Bio

Eldad Ben Sasson, born in 1978, is an awarded artist , choreographer and dancer. Eldad is a graduate of the Bat Dor Dance School. He danced at the Vertigo Dance Company and Batsheva Dance Company under the artistic director Ohad Naharin, where he danced to choreographies by Ohad Naharin, Mats Ek, Sharon Eyal, and others.
In 2007 Eldad began to establish himself as an independent choreographer and freelance dancer, collaborating with various artists from different disciplines, such as Alexandra Waierstall, Orjan Andersson, Michael Getman, Noa Dar, Shintaro Oue, Hillel Kogan, Jan Håfström, and Herold Robin, among others.Throughout the years, Eldad has been creating numerous projects and choreographies around the world, and he is traveling as a guest performer in different projects.
He has been nomadic for over 15 years, traveling, creating and being a friend to his extended family around the world.

Class Description

The class connects between creativity and structured exercises/tasks in the dancer’s work. It is based upon my experience with Ohad Naharin’s method and many other ideas, concepts, exercises from my education, personal life and career and philosophy as well.

“During the class, I speak constantly. Structured exercises, clear instructions for improvisation, and stamina exercises for coordination and strengthening . The class has no official break. The challenge of the class is to be in a constant state of body and mind connection, to elaborate our own abilities and to be available for multi tasking.“
